It has all info I need. The tool searches of the "Matshita" string in the drive id, you drive has "hp" in the drive id. I will send you a modified version later.

Puma wrote: some members are reporting they had to do the following:-
Switching from AHCI to IDE in the BIOS and then using Hiren's BootCD to dump & flash the firmwares.
are you using a 64bit windows? x86. Can try BIOS trick later, if you think it's relevant.

fauxeuro wrote: Puma wrote: some members are reporting they had to do the following:-
Switching from AHCI to IDE in the BIOS and then using Hiren's BootCD to dump & flash the firmwares.
are you using a 64bit windows? x86. Can try BIOS trick later, if you think it's relevant. it depends on the motherboard. Some machines can change and have no issues. Some will refuse to boot. If you get that, just changed it back or try the bootCD.
